Health authorities in the United States are investigating an outbreak of a parasite that has caused a surge in cases of explosive diarrhea across several states. The outbreak, which has affected hundreds of individuals, is prompting urgent public health responses. While the exact source remains under investigation, officials emphasize the need for awareness and caution among residents.

According to reports from the CDC and local health departments, over 200 cases of severe gastrointestinal illness linked to a parasite have been confirmed in at least five states, including California, Texas, Florida, Illinois, and New York. The primary symptom reported is explosive diarrhea, often accompanied by nausea, dehydration, and abdominal pain. Health officials have not yet identified the specific parasite involved but suggest it may be related to contaminated water or food sources. No deaths have been reported, but hospitalizations are increasing, especially among vulnerable populations. Investigations are ongoing to trace the outbreak’s origin and contain its spread.

Public health agencies have issued advisories urging residents to practice good hygiene, avoid consuming potentially contaminated food or water, and seek medical attention if symptoms develop. Laboratory testing is underway to identify the parasite and determine the appropriate treatment protocols.

Recent Trends and Previous Parasite Outbreaks in the US

Parasite-related illnesses are not new in the US, with past outbreaks linked to contaminated water supplies, food sources, and travel-related exposures. The CDC has previously reported spikes in infections such as giardiasis and cryptosporidiosis, which can cause severe diarrhea. This current outbreak appears to involve a different, yet-to-be-identified parasite, and comes amid increased public awareness of waterborne illnesses. The surge in cases has coincided with warmer weather and heavy rainfall in some affected areas, conditions that can facilitate parasite proliferation and water contamination.

Unconfirmed Source and Parasite Identity

It is not yet clear which specific parasite is responsible for the outbreak or the exact source of contamination. Laboratory results are pending, and investigations are still in early stages. Officials have not ruled out multiple sources, including contaminated water supplies, food products, or environmental factors. The full scope and potential duration of the outbreak remain uncertain.
